It seems my logins are taking a long time to get logged in.  I am guessing
that it is worse when classes start and a lot of the kids try to login at
once.  My old server did not seem to have this problem though and we have
the same number of students.

Where should I start looking at this?  I am guessing that it is ldap, but
want to make sure.

If I log in at a computer and go to start->run and type \\server, it may
take 1-2 minutes until I can see my shares which is the same thing the
students are seeing when logging into the domain.  I just wanted to leave
any profile copying out of the equation so I just did it this way.

I noticed this first on my batch user add program for adding users to
ldap/samba.  The program reads in the users and groups with getpwent and
getgrent and it really takes a long time.

Any suggestions of what to start looking for would be appreciated.
